MONTEREY, California, March 14 -- Rep. Jimmy Panetta, D-California, issued the following news release:
United States Representative Jimmy Panetta (CA-19) authored and introduced the bicameral First-Time Homebuyer Tax Credit Act. The legislation, co-led by Rep.
